Jojoba oil has become a staple in natural beauty routines because its composition closely mimics the skin’s own sebum. Whether you are looking to soothe dry patches, add shine to hair, or keep your beard soft, the right oil can make a noticeable difference.

In 2026 the market offers a range of options from pure cold‑pressed formulas to blends with added vitamin E. Below you’ll find a curated list of five products that balance quality, price and specific use cases, along with a quick comparison table to help you decide at a glance.

What to consider

When selecting a jojoba oil, start by checking whether the product is cold‑pressed. This method preserves the natural fatty acids and antioxidants that give jojoba its skin‑friendly properties. Next, consider the bottle material; dark glass protects the oil from UV light, which can degrade quality over time.

Price and volume are also important. If you plan to use the oil daily for multiple purposes, a larger bottle like Kate Blanc’s 8‑ounce option offers better value. For those who want to test the oil before committing, a smaller 2‑ounce bottle such as Sky Organics or NOW Solutions reduces waste. Finally, look for certifications such as USDA organic or non‑GM if clean sourcing matters to you. By weighing these factors, you can pick the jojoba oil that fits your routine and budget.

Is cold-pressed jojoba oil better for skin?

Cold-pressed jojoba oil retains more natural antioxidants and vitamin E, making it gentler and more effective for sensitive skin.
